Book Review by Combat Veteran, "The Flea Flicker"
By Valerie M Boggess
Last edited: Saturday, June 10, 2006
Posted: Saturday, June 10, 2006

June 10, 2006
The Marine Corps Sniper,"The Flea Flicker" a combat veteran has so gratiously reviewed the writings of Paeans.

Hello fellow Christians and those who soon will be. By way of introduction my name is "The Flea Flicker," or at least it was in Nam, from the beginning of 1964-end of 1965. I was a Marine Corps Sniper and I voluntarily extended my tour of duty for special operations with the C.I.A. Some political genius in Washington had decided it would be beneficial in slowing the movement of the NVA to the South if certain NVA Generals were taken out. After mission accomplished I ran south to a prearranged L.Z. where a chopper was to pick me up. I was forced to keep moving due to the NVA hot on my heels. With very little time for food and water, I sustained myself on a constant intake of amphetamines. On the last night before meeting the chopper I could go no longer. I constructed a hammock made from two rain slickers suspened high in a tree. As I was about to slip into a deep sleep I heard laughter from the ground below. Peering over the edge of the hammock I was not laughing when I saw four enemy NVA standing below me with AK47's painted in my direction. That was the moment I met Christ-facing certain death; I pulled my Walther.380 boot gun and placed it under my chin. (I would never be taken alive by the enemy do to their practice of inflicking sever torture before death.); at that moment an Army gunship arrived above me with both cal.50's on full stream and cleared the area of any threat to my life. I climbed aboard the chopper in a state of psychosis; due to sleep deprivation, but I was clearly aware that I had been touched by the hand of God.
I offer this testimony to put you self-assured tough-guys on ALERT. There is a God, I pray you don't have to find Him in the way that I did, this book is not one to ignore for it shows by example the peace, tranquility and rejuvenating of energy in spirit that you can receive if only you will let God take charge of your life. So, before you take your next tranquilizer, read this book, "THAT'S AN ORDER."
Valerie is a painter with words (the best), my way of saying she paints such beautiful pictures in your mind. You become aware of God's blessings that surround us everyday- too many of us do not take time "to smell the roses."
I tend to judge authors in somewhat the same way I do- statesman, doctors, Presidents, and various other important dignitaries. The most important attributes are honor, honesty, responsibility, and conviction. Valerie earned an A+ in all of these areas- this pretty young lady is "walken what she's talken." When the blessings of Christ are offered to me, as Valerie has done in this book, I can feel the serenity overcome me. I am reminded of the beauty around me that God has given to us all, and best we soak in that beauty while there is still time. Valerie has put into words for our benefit, what it is really like to walk with the Lord. With a God given talent to paint beautiful pictures with words, Valerie has offered us a program of what awaits us; when God calls us home. You know the old saying, "the best things in life are free." I happen to believe that is absolutely true- there is much more joy in watching a deer in your front yard than buying a new car. The car will eventually need to be replaced- but the memory of that deer can last a life time.
Valerie has had a very deep impact on my life and her husband, Mike was God's vessel who showed me the path to take in fulfilling the tasks God wanted me to attend to. I was already a christian but I was lost. Mike invited me to join a group that provides help for those Veterans less fortunate than we are.
This book that Valerie has written, the book of Paeans, is a true blessing and well worth your time- it's a picture of a young lady so filled with the spirit of God; she almost "glows"-hope you get to know her by reading her book.
It has been an honor to write these words and to express my feelings about this wonderful volume, of Paeans. One of my most important gifts from Jesus has been the joining of Praise to the Lord with Valerie and Mike at my side.
May God Bless and Keep You.
"Flea Flicker"
